![]() ![]() Using dumbbells instead of a barbell also prevents you from relying on one side of your body to do the bulk of the work, and can highlight any strength imbalances that you need to work on. That’s because using one arm at a time allows you to really focus your efforts on the lats, traps and other back muscles targeted by the exercise. However, it is perhaps fair to say that the one-arm dumbbell row is even better for your back than the bent-over barbell row. The version you’re likely to be most familiar with is the bent-over barbell row, and it fully deserves its preeminent status due to the massive back-boosting benefits it provides. ![]() Rows should be your go-to when you’re looking to build a stronger back, and there’s no shortage of different types you can do.
